在当今快速发展的云计算时代,数据存储与管理成为了企业面临的重要挑战。阿里云NAS(Network Attached Storage)作为一种高性能、高可靠、易于扩展的分布式文件存储系统,为容器应用提供了强大的支持。本文将揭秘阿里云NAS在容器应用中的神奇力量,帮助您轻松实现高效存储与管理。
一、阿里云NAS简介
阿里云NAS是一款基于云计算的分布式文件存储系统,它具有以下特点:
- 高性能:采用高性能SSD存储,提供高吞吐量和低延迟的文件访问。
- 高可靠:支持数据冗余备份,确保数据安全可靠。
- 易于扩展:支持在线横向扩展,满足业务快速发展的需求。
- 兼容性强:支持多种协议,如NFS、SMB等,方便与其他系统集成。
二、阿里云NAS在容器应用中的应用
1. 容器数据持久化
在容器应用中,数据持久化是保证应用稳定运行的关键。阿里云NAS可以与容器编排平台(如Kubernetes)无缝集成,实现容器数据持久化。
示例:
apiVersion: v1
kind: PersistentVolumeClaim
metadata:
name: nas-pvc
spec:
accessModes:
- ReadWriteOnce
resources:
requests:
storage: 10Gi
storageClassName: nas
通过以上YAML配置,可以创建一个名为nas-pvc的PersistentVolumeClaim,并指定存储类型为nas,从而实现容器数据持久化。
2. 容器镜像加速
阿里云NAS可以与容器镜像仓库(如Docker Hub、Harbor)集成,实现容器镜像加速。
示例:
docker pull registry.cn-hangzhou.aliyuncs.com/your-repo/your-image
通过使用阿里云镜像加速器,可以显著提高容器镜像的下载速度。
3. 容器日志管理
阿里云NAS可以与日志收集工具(如Fluentd、Logstash)集成,实现容器日志管理。
示例:
output:
file:
path: /var/log/your-app.log
通过配置Fluentd,可以将容器日志写入阿里云NAS,方便后续日志分析和处理。
三、阿里云NAS的优势
1. 高性能
阿里云NAS采用高性能SSD存储,提供高吞吐量和低延迟的文件访问,满足容器应用对存储性能的需求。
2. 高可靠
阿里云NAS支持数据冗余备份,确保数据安全可靠,降低数据丢失风险。
3. 易于扩展
阿里云NAS支持在线横向扩展,满足业务快速发展的需求,提高存储系统的可用性和稳定性。
4. 兼容性强
阿里云NAS支持多种协议,如NFS、SMB等,方便与其他系统集成,降低使用门槛。
四、总结
阿里云NAS在容器应用中具有强大的存储和管理能力,可以帮助企业轻松实现高效存储与管理。通过本文的介绍,相信您已经对阿里云NAS在容器应用中的神奇力量有了更深入的了解。赶快将阿里云NAS应用到您的项目中,开启高效存储与管理之旅吧!
